Welcome to the new podcast THE KITCHEN SESSIONS with Mike and Moses — connecting the heart of the country music scene in Hamburg and across Germany with the roots and spirit of the Modesto, California country scene. Each episode brings together musicians, stories, traditions, and the people keeping country music alive on both sides of the world. In this episode, we sit down with Mario Ostermann https://www.instagram.com/mario.ostermann.music/, a talented violinist who performs with different bands throughout Hamburg, including on the famous Reeperbahn in St. Pauli — Hamburg's legendary entertainment and red-light district. We talk music, live performance culture, the local country scene in Germany, and how it connects with the country roots and stories coming out of Modesto, California.

Music as Therapy: Sean Martin on Combat, PTSD, and the Power of SongwritingDescription:In this moving episode of RoomRock Podcast: 3 Songs, host Mike Armstrong (BE|AH, bARK) sits down with Sean Martin of The Quarantined.Sean opens up about his 2006–2007 deployment to Iraq as a combat soldier, sharing a thoughtful and difficult discussion on how music serves as a vital therapy for his PTSD. A man of many hats and a passionate advocate for Veterans, Sean discusses three of his original songs that define his journey from the front lines to the stage. Singer-songwriter Marten (Bonn, Germany) is emotionally reserved in his personal life and tends to be shy in social settings. He uses songwriting as a way to express feelings that would otherwise remain unspoken. In this episode, Marten talks about his deep connection to music and how playing guitar and singing have become his personal form of therapy—helping him process emotions and express his love for his family.

Sarima uses AI to transform her own writing into finished songs and experienced the overwhelming moment of hearing her poems come alive for the first time. What initially began as a technical experiment became a surprising discovery: hearing her own words set to music helped her find new perspectives on her depression.
